House Flipping Standard Operating Procedures

Stuart Fox
  • Investor
  • Salt Lake City, UT
Posted

Does anyone know a good source for a standard operating procedure manual for a house flipping business?  

Especially standard protocols for every flip - like certain things to always make sure are done or be aware of (watch out for busy roads, flood plains, power lines overhead or nearby, no carpet in kitchen - bathroom - eating area, not next to apartment complexes / commercial developments, proximity to public transportation, HOAs, etc)

Not sure if something like that is out there I can get or purchase - everything is in my head from the past twenty years I've been flipping homes and I need to get it down so I can eventually walk away from the business but have it still operate like I am here everyday.
